Let's take a look at the next tier of QB stats for 2020:
Kyle Trask (4 games): 95/139 (68.3%), 335 ypg, 18 TDs, 2 ints
Zach Wilson (7 games): 144/193 (74.6%), 307 ypg, 19 TDs, 2 ints, 7 rushing TDs
Kellen Mond (5 games): 101/156 (64.7%), 248 ypg, 12 TDs, 2 ints
Sam Ehlinger (6 games): 132/219 (60.3%), 275 ypg, 20 TDs, 5 ints, 7 rushing TDs
I'll throw in Trey Lance in case we tank the finish the year and he's in trade-up range. He's only playing one game this year. Here are his stats from that game. Not very impressive passing wise. He reminds me a lot of Jalen Hurts.
15/30 (50%), 149 yards, 2 TDs, 1 int, 15 rushes, 143 yards, 2 TDs (long of 54)
